Transaction 73e072f6ec0bc5c48051e5523586aab59251473499f5738c31c33c5dac1bd324

2 Input
2 Outputs
  • 73e072f6ec0bc5c48051e5523586aab59251473499f5738c31c33c5dac1bd324:0
  • value  9918214
    address  15ehHfkc2FYjqpVAaGpbrzFhR8SixC7Umc
  • 73e072f6ec0bc5c48051e5523586aab59251473499f5738c31c33c5dac1bd324:1
  • value  20000000
    address  13Hu4e8EE8eab3YB4mjA2XfjqwtFmQqasR